X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y with synchrotron radiation has been used to investigate the reactivity of adsorbed diethyl carbonate (DEC) with the cathode material LiCoO2 (LCO). Adsorption experiments and preparation of thin film electrodes have been carried out in ultra high vacuum conditions. The thin film cathodes have been prepared on titanium substrates by radio frequency sputtering. The initial interaction, adsorption and reaction of DEC with LCO were observed at 133 K. Chemical and physical adsorptions and also chemical reaction of DEC in the adsorption layer are detected. (c) 2012 Elsevier B.V. All rights reserved.
